Browse online

If you are in a hurry and don’t want to talk on the phone with a bunch of strangers, you can search online for plumbing services in your area. You can use a search engine like Google or Bing, or you can go directly to websites like Angie’s List and HomeAdvisor. These websites allow you to search for local contractors by services they offer, price, and reviews. You can even get a contractor to come out to your home and give you a quote on the spot, which is particularly helpful if you have a broken pipe that needs to be fixed today.
